Dmy*_*sak 2 google-cloud-platform google-logging
因此,我在谷歌云上创建了一个日志警报策略,用于监视项目的日志,并在发现与特定查询匹配的日志时发送警报。这一切都很好,但每当它发送电子邮件警报时,它都是准系统。我无法在电子邮件警报中包含任何有用的内容,例如实际消息,用户必须单击“查看事件”并转到警报发生时的指定时间范围。
没有办法包含消息吗?据我所知,查看 gcp使用 Markdown 和文档模板中的变量doc 对此进行了说明。
我只能真正使用${resource.label.x}
这并不是那么有用,因为默认情况下它已经在警报中包含了大部分内容。
我可以有类似的东西${jsonPayload.message}
吗?我尝试的时候没有成功。
可能不会。
需要明确的是,警报策略跟踪指标(而不是日志),并且您已经创建了一个基于日志的指标,并将其用作警报的基础。
底层日志(包含eg jsonPayload
)和由其生成的指标(可能不会)之间存在信息丢失。您可以使用包含基础日志条目字段的表达式创建基于日志的指标标签。
但是,根据 Google 文档中的示例,您需要考虑这些值的有限(枚举)类型(例如 HTTP 状态,尽管这也可能太宽泛),而不是潜在的无限jsonPayload
。
归档时间: |
|
查看次数: |
1530 次 |
最近记录: |